## Notice

Previously, LOTI (London Office for Technology and Innovation) and a consortium of London local authorities carried out research to develop a toolkit on how to map digital exclusion. In addition to this, Westminster City Council, Royal Borough of Kensington and Chelsea, and LOTI conducted further ethnographic research to segment the digitally excluded population into groups with shared characteristics. Two of the segments ('Not for me' and 'Reliant on others') made up over half of the digitally excluded population from the research, and they also constitute those who are most entrenched in digital exclusion and therefore the most difficult to engage. We would like to conduct further segmentation analysis of these two major segments to deliver behavioural insights findings which in turn would enable the development of behaviour change pilots and interventions to reach the most digitally excluded residents and engage them with digital support to increase and improve their digital confidence, ability, and sustainable skills. Previously, public sector stakeholders have recognised the importance of the research and pledged their support for further work. After the research has taken place, and the report has been delivered, we will look to engage other local authorities and public sector bodies to participate in this research study where appropriate. E.g., getting involved in hackathons to develop pilot proposals etc. Any findings and recommendations from this work would need to be scalable and replicable across local authorities and public sector bodies working to support digital inclusion across the UK.
